Detailed explanation-1: -Demographic segmentation is one of the simple, common methods of market segmentation. It involves breaking the market into customer demographics as age, income, gender, race, education, or occupation. This market segmentation strategy assumes that individuals with similar demographics will have similar needs.
Detailed explanation-2: -Market segmentation can help you to divide your customer base into groups of people with similar desires. This means that you can tune your product, services and marketing strategy to meet each segment’s specific requirements.
Detailed explanation-3: -Five ways to segment markets include demographic, psychographic, behavioral, geographic, and firmographic segmentation.
Detailed explanation-4: -Market segmentation informs your marketing strategy. It is a technique to identify and qualify a market and its opportunity. Segmentation involves dividing a broad target market into subsets of customers, regions, or industries that have, or are perceived to have, common needs, interests, and priorities.
